All students deserve high-quality, strategic instruction, yet pre-service teachers are not always taught best practices for instructing English Learners (ELs), students for whom English is not their native language. Almost 10 percent of the students in American public schools are classified as ELs, yet research indicates most educator preparation programs across the country have not yet integrated best practices for teaching ELs into their pre-service programs in meaningful ways. It is important for educator preparation programs to provide pre-service teachers with opportunities to understand the unique needs of ELs and to learn effective teaching strategies to meet those needs. This study focuses on Teacher Talking Time (TTT) and Student Talking Time (STT) practices among ESL instructors at an Intensive English Program in a southeastern public research university. Based on a qualitative case study approach, the study demonstrates that participating ESL instructors were oriented more towards TTT practices while teaching their regular lessons. The study found disproportionate use of TTT. The study has helped participant ESL instructors become more aware of the behaviors that are conducive to both increased TTT and increased STT practices in their classes.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the adult education technology program at a chartered alternative adult education center in Florida. The adult education center had a low rate of students passing the Florida Comprehensive Assessment Test (FCAT). This study examined the impact of the use of computer technology in an effort to improve student learning in mathematics, reading, and science. The History of Continuing Education at Purdue: The First Hundred Years (1874–1974) was compiled from documents and manuscripts left by Dr. Frank K. Burrin. After his retirement, Dr. Burrin set himself the task of writing a coherent, full-length history of Purdue's contributions to continuing education. Unfortunately, his project was left incomplete at his death. Fortunately, his friends and colleagues at the university were unwilling to let his dream die with him. The present monograph is the result of their concern.
